MOFG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

77 of the 4,410 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MidWestOne Financial Group (MOFG)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$188M — down 1.8% from $191M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 11 funds closed out of MOFG and 7 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 27 trimmed existing stakes and 26 added.

The largest buyer was Stifel Financial, opening a new position worth an estimated $2.47M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$15.1M sold.
